DeFalco v. BJ's Wholesale Club, Inc.
Citations
- 38 A.D.3d 824
- 832 N.Y.S.2d 632
How courts have described this case
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.
- “A party who relies on the authority of an attorney to compromise an action in his client’s absence deals with such an attorney at his own peril, and if the settlement is thereafter challenged, he has the burden of establishing that the attorney’s actions were, in fact, authorized.”
